Now the holdout who refused to cave in to juror pressure and resulted in an 11-1 split in the jury, triggering a mistrial, has been identified as Michael Desronvil.
Desronvil’s attorney, Edward Andrew Paltzik, confirmed he was representing the juror, calling him an “American Hero and Champion of Justice,” according to a report at the Washington Examiner.
He confirmed Desronvil is “safe and sound at an undisclosed secure location.”

Several members of the jury claimed that Desronvil had admitted having doubts about Clancy’s guilt, but refused to agree with them.
But Desronvil confirmed “the evidence presented at trial made clear to him that Clancy had willfully murdered her children,” the report said.
He also explained the accusation that he was “unable to engage” was untrue.
“As I tried to explain different possible theories during deliberation, I kept getting cut off as if I had doubts based on the evidence present,” the statement from Desronvil said.
Clancy had admitted killing her three children but pleaded not guilty by reason of insanity. Her defense argued that she was experiencing severe psychosis when she killed her young children in 2023.
Her lawyer now is insisting the judge submit a not guilty verdict.
Desronvil confirmed he “didn’t have any doubts” on the verdict.
“I didn’t have any doubts.”

According to the Daily Mail Desronvil said based on all the evidence he considered “it was enough proof that she [Clancy] knew exactly what she was doing and planned” to kill her three children.
Ray Marcel of Fugitive TV told NewsNation, after interviewing Desronvil, “‘He said some of the things they’ve said about him is either not the whole truth, the half-truth, or outright lies.”
He cited details from the evidence such as the “preparation she [Clancy] did” before killing her children, including sending her husband Patrick out for errands before attacking the kids.
He was stunned by the vitriol dumped on him since the mistrial, and felt the backlash from fellow jurors was because he is a “black Republican,” Marcel said.
Marcel explained, “He said he knew that she was guilty because of the evidence that he saw. He felt he was not insane at the time and knew what she was doing.”
